Output 654962b7d00a23ca4bccd31604a66c32f321fbc33e6ef691b9ea66548c88cc0b:0

value
84848
script pubkey
OP_0 OP_PUSHBYTES_20 c426d5b81d83eabff4cbf0bb6cd70b8bdaefa2a0
address
bc1qcsndtwqas04tlaxt7zake4ct30dwlg4quqs485
transaction
654962b7d00a23ca4bccd31604a66c32f321fbc33e6ef691b9ea66548c88cc0b
confirmations
29435
spent
true